Object Name |
Handbill |
Description |
A 6 x 12 inch typed poem about the drowning of the three girls, Lucinda Phelps, Elizabeth Ash, Harriet Strong, on June 24, 1849, when their buggy was caught up in the flood of the Conneautee Creek. For sale for 6 cents. |
Date |
1849 |
